Rooted in Denver since 2005

Sapphire Pediatrics began in 2005 as a solo practice founded by Robin Larabee, MD. The practice first shared space with another pediatric office, then opened its own suite on the Rose Medical Center campus in 2008 with four staff members.

As the team and the needs of Denver families grew, Sapphire moved into a custom-renovated Suite 300 in 2016. Dr. Larabee retired in May 2024, and the practice continues under physician ownership with the same focus on personal relationships, preventive care, and a supportive environment for children and families.

Growing without losing connection

Sapphire has added physicians, pediatric sports medicine, early-childhood support, lactation guidance, and care coordination while preserving the small-practice experience families value. The goal is not to make every visit feel the same. It is to give each family a familiar place to begin, a team that can see the larger picture, and a clear plan for what comes next.
